IBU Approach

The Cloud Transformation is a long-term infrastructure Capacity Improvement and enablement process. The IBU Approach towards cloud transformation use a Technology Roadmap, Business growth and Evolution based Continuous Improvements on System KPIs and outcomes.

01

Performance Improvements

System Performance Improvements reach bottle-necks and compatibility issues on Legacy Infrastructure. The Cloud Server Transformations allieviate several performance issues as long-term solution.


02

Re-Platform for Legacy Systems

Legacy Solutions with hardware and OS versions dependacy are candidates. Non-vailability of hardware components, OEM software versions and enterprise/SaaS integration etc. are challenges of Legacy Infrastructure.


03

Retain & Upgrade

Enterprise or Cloud based systems with deep integrations, processes, business workflows often are retained to its maximum capacity limits. The hardware retentions usually have relatively higher cost of support if that include niche OEM suppliers.


04

Infrastructure Modernization

The comprehensive Infeastructure governance and outcomes requires mid to long term capacity planning and system integration. The new generation multi-tier applications (web/mobile) needs compatible and scalable backend Infrastructure capacity.


05

Retire Lift & Shift Infrastructure

The storage, Compute or communication Capacity improvements at certain infrastructure environment may requrie lift and shift method of instances. The host OEM hardware reached life-term are retired/decomissioned while processing KPIs are improved considerably.


06

Decommission Infrastructure

Entrprise Infrastructure Democommision Process is a systematic process of removing Hardware with Business Contiuity Plan (BCP) programs. The process of decommision is a total replacement and termination of obselete OEM hardware capacities.
